Abstract :
In order to study the stress, strain and temperature field during the cogging of shape-metal hot rolling, the H-beam 9-pass-cogging process was simulated use ABAQUS6.5 (License Agreement Identifier: 27SHANU). The material stress-strain cures under different plastic strain rate at a temperature range from 800 to 1300 Celsius were studied use the Gleeble1500 thermo-mechanical tester.
